The Flagstead rollout framework stores its environment overrides in the Lanternbox vault, which auto-locked after three bad unlock tries during Tuesday's deploy. Rollouts are frozen until it's reopened, so the canary for the checkout flag can't proceed. As the contractor covering this sprint, you're cleared to perform the unseal yourself. Follow the standard unseal steps in the Flagstead wiki, then enter the recovery passphrase recorded immediately below this ticket body.

vault phrase of tagag-fawef = lammir-ulaiel-oliax-belox-eliox-ulaok-gilael-norys-holox-fenir

Quick note for assistants at Ferndale Partners: our canteen is shared with the folks from Quillstone Analytics next door, so lunch rushes can get lively — try booking meeting lunches before noon. Guests from Quillstone use their own entrance, but if you're escorting visitors through the connecting door, you'll need the current pass code, which is below.

staff pass of baweg-bawep = bdg-AIU-1

**Q: Why are the Ledgerline tables partitioned by month?**

Monthly partitioning keeps query scans small and makes archival simple: we detach partitions older than 18 months and move them to cold storage. New partitions are created automatically by a nightly job, so you never need to add them by hand. If a partition appears to be missing, contact the data platform team.

escalation mailbox, kaweg-kahif: druwyn.sordor@nelvroworks.corp

## Configuration

Chalkwright, the timetable solver for the Brindlemoor school district, reads all runtime settings from a single `.env` file. No secrets are stored in source or in the solver's database; constraint weights live in `config/weights.yml`. The scheduler API requires one signing credential to authenticate callbacks. In your local `.env`, add the following line:

vault entry, fadup-tagag: RELAY_SECRET8=2fd92179